Masonry repair services involve the assessment and restoration of existing brick, stone, or concrete structures that have experienced deterioration over time. These services typically address issues such as cracking, spalling, bulging, or crumbling masonry elements. The process may include replacing damaged bricks or stones, repointing mortar joints, and sealing surfaces to prevent further damage. Proper repair work helps maintain the structural integrity and visual appeal of masonry features, ensuring they remain safe and functional for years to come.
Many common problems that masonry repair services help resolve stem from exposure to weather conditions, ground movement, or age-related wear. These issues can lead to weakened mortar joints, loose or missing bricks, and surface erosion, which compromise the stability of walls, chimneys, and facades. Addressing these problems promptly through professional repair can prevent more extensive damage, reduce the risk of structural failure, and extend the lifespan of masonry elements.

Repair Costs - Masonry repair services typically range from $500 to $3,000 depending on the extent of damage. For example, fixing cracked bricks or mortar joints may cost around $800, while larger repairs could reach $2,500 or more.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ials for masonry repairs can vary between $200 and $1,200. This includes mortar, bricks, or stone, with prices influenced by the type and quality of materials used.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for masonry repairs generally fall between $50 and $100 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the project's size and complexity, often totaling several hours of work.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include surface preparation or cleanup, which can add $100 to $400 to the overall expense. These fees vary based on the scope of work and site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of masonry repair services are available? Local pros offer services such as crack repair, pointing, brick replacement, and structural stabilization for residential and commercial properties.
How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s like visible cracks, crumbling mortar, loose bricks, or water damage may indicate that masonry repair is needed.
What materials are used in masonry repair? Professionals typically use materials like matching mortar, bricks, or stones to ensure repairs blend seamlessly with existing structures.
How long does masonry repair usually take? The duration depends on the extent of damage, but a local contractor can provide an estimate based on the specific repair needs.
Is masonry repair necessary for structural safety? Yes, addressing issues like cracks or deterioration promptly can help maintain the stability and safety of a building.
